Cmd32.exe is a worm/trojan If you have a good antivirus program, update it and run it in Safe Mode or try an online scanner --http://housecall.antivirus.com is good (some trojan/virus turn off the computer's virus scanner)-- though these cannot always do a complete cleaning.
